Transaction 05e52260d9c113d09bcbd248c770bc4245205fb028c2382132419a2411580988

1 Input
2 Outputs
  • 05e52260d9c113d09bcbd248c770bc4245205fb028c2382132419a2411580988:0
  • value  1200000
    address  16ADC8t2WkzKe2QgS7f3KrD8bfNfuJpF79
  • 05e52260d9c113d09bcbd248c770bc4245205fb028c2382132419a2411580988:1
  • value  26622567
    address  3GfspTC9hPYT5V9QtHsMR1EUfqesq6iFPA